用Docker创建一个Windows桌面容器
Docker是一个用于开发、交付和运行应用程序的开放平台,它允许用户将应用程序打包到一个容器中,然后部署到任何环境中。在Docker中,我们可以创建各种类型的容器,包括Windows桌面容器。
通过使用Docker创建一个Windows桌面容器,您可以轻松地在您的开发环境中运行Windows桌面应用程序,而无需在本地计算机上安装Windows操作系统。
步骤
步骤一:安装Docker Desktop
首先,您需要安装Docker Desktop,它是Docker在Windows上的桌面版。您可以从Docker官方网站下载并安装。
步骤二:创建一个Windows桌面容器
接下来,我们将通过以下步骤在Docker中创建一个Windows桌面容器:
- 打开命令提示符(cmd)或PowerShell,并运行以下命令:
docker run -it --isolation process mcr.microsoft.com/windows:1809 cmd
- 这将下载并启动一个Windows容器,并在控制台中显示一个命令提示符。您现在可以在这个容器中运行Windows桌面应用程序。
步骤三:运行Windows桌面应用程序
在容器中,您可以运行任何Windows桌面应用程序,例如记事本、浏览器等。您可以在命令提示符下输入应用程序的名称来运行它。
示例
以下是一个使用Docker创建Windows桌面容器的示例甘特图:
gantt
title Docker创建Windows桌面容器示例
section 创建容器
下载Docker镜像: 2022-01-01, 1d
启动Windows容器: 2022-01-02, 1d
section 运行应用程序
运行记事本应用程序: 2022-01-03, 1d
运行浏览器应用程序: 2022-01-04, 1d
总结
通过使用Docker创建一个Windows桌面容器,您可以在不同的环境中轻松运行Windows桌面应用程序,而无需担心不同操作系统的兼容性问题。希望本文能帮助您了解如何使用Docker创建一个Windows桌面容器,并在开发过程中提供便利。如果您有任何问题或建议,请随时与我们联系。祝您使用愉快!